Three people were hurt when a school bus and car collided in northeast Iowa’s Fayette County. A car driven by a 15-year-old from Strawberry Point collided with the bus carrying the boys’ track team from North Linn School about 3:30 Thursday afternoon near Starmont School. The car’s driver and a teenage passenger were injured, as was the bus driver. All three were treated at a hospital in Manchester and released. No one on the track team was hurt. No charges have been filed but the Highway Patrol is still investigating.
